Understanding IKEA Kitchen Cabinet Costs

The heart of any IKEA kitchen is the cabinet system, primarily the SEKTION line. SEKTION cabinet frames start at approximately $60-$100 for base cabinets and $80-$150 for wall cabinets, depending on size. Door prices vary significantly based on material and style, ranging from $30 for basic particle board doors to $200 or more for solid wood options. A typical 10x10-foot kitchen layout (the industry standard for pricing) typically requires around $2,000-$4,000 in SEKTION cabinets alone. Remember that you'll also need to purchase legs, hinges, handles, and interior organizers separately, which add approximately 15-20% to your cabinet costs.

Countertop Expenses and Options

Countertops represent one of the largest variable costs in any kitchen renovation. IKEA offers several countertop options including laminate ($30-$50 per square foot), butcher block ($50-$80 per square foot), and quartz through their partnership with Caesarstone ($60-$100 per square foot installed). For a standard 10x10 kitchen, expect to spend $800-$2,500 on countertops depending on your material choice. Granite and natural stone options purchased separately can push costs significantly higher. Factor in additional expenses for sink cutouts, faucet holes, and edge treatments, which can add $100-$300 to your total.

Installation and Labor Costs

One of the biggest decisions affecting your IKEA kitchen design cost is how you'll handle installation. IKEA's recommended installers (through TaskRabbit or similar services) typically charge $60-$100 per hour, with full kitchen installation requiring 20-40 hours depending on complexity. Total installation costs usually range from $1,500-$4,000 for a standard kitchen. If you choose professional installation through IKEA's authorized partners, expect to pay $2,000-$5,000. DIY installation saves money but requires significant time, tools, and skills. Consider that incorrect installation can void warranties and lead to costly repairs down the line.

Additional Costs and Hidden Expenses

Beyond cabinets and countertops, several other expenses impact your total IKEA kitchen design cost. Plumbing modifications (moving pipes or outlets) typically cost $500-$2,000. Electrical work adds $200-$1,500 depending on complexity. Backsplash materials range from $10 per square foot for peel-and-stick tiles to $50+ for natural stone. Don't forget permit costs ($200-$500 in many areas), delivery fees ($60-$300), and disposal of old cabinets and appliances. Unexpected issues like subfloor repairs, mold remediation, or drywall replacement can add thousands to your budget. Always add a 10-20% contingency fund for these surprises.

Total Cost Breakdown and Budget Planning

For a complete IKEA kitchen remodel, most homeowners spend between $8,000 and $20,000 for a standard 10x10 layout. Budget-tier kitchens with laminate countertops and basic installations start around $8,000-$12,000. Mid-range kitchens with quality materials and professional installation typically cost $12,000-$18,000. Premium configurations with solid wood cabinets, quartz countertops, and custom touches can reach $18,000-$30,000 or more. To maximize value, prioritize spending on cabinets and countertops (which define your kitchen's look) while saving on accessories and installation if your skills allow. Compare prices across IKEA locations and consider floor models or discontinued items for additional savings.
